For decades, mainstream Hollywood romances were overwhelmingly white and heterosexual. Recent years have seen a vital shift toward inclusivity. Films like Crazy Rich Asians (2018), Love, Simon (2018), and Bros (2022) have brought diverse cultural backgrounds and LGBTQ+ relationships into the mainstream spotlight, proving that the desire for connection is universal. 4. Meg Ryan, Julia Roberts, Hugh Grant, and Matthew McConaughey became the faces of this movement. Movies like Pretty Woman (1990), Notting Hill (1999), and How to Lose a Guy in 10 Days (2003) prioritized escapism, witty banter, and high-concept premises. Simultaneously, dramatic romances like The Notebook (2004) satisfied the audience's craving for epic, all-consuming, multi-generational passion.

Hollywood has always been a reflection of societal norms, desires, and anxieties, perhaps nowhere more clearly than in its portrayal of romantic relationships. From the chaste, slow-burn romances of the Golden Age to the raw, complex, and boundary-pushing storylines of the 21st century, Hollywood English movies have continually redefined what it means to be "in love."

The 1990s and early 2000s marked the commercial peak of romantic storylines in English cinema. Hollywood perfected a highly scannable, comforting formula: the "meet-cute," the mid-movie misunderstanding, the grand romantic gesture, and the joyful reconciliation.
